#683eb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#683eb2 is composed of 40.8% red, 24.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.6% cyan, 65.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 261.7 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#683eb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#d07cff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#683eb2 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#683eb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#683eb2 has RGB values of R:104, G:62,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 6831794.

Shades and Tints of #683eb2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#683eb2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77757b is the less saturated color, while #5907e9 is the most saturated one.
